AttributeOperand QML 类型

OPC UA 属性运算符类型。 更多...

导入语句import QtOpcUa
QtOpcUa 5.13

属性

详细描述

属性运算符在 OPC UA 1.05 第 4 部分,7.7.4.4 中定义。它与 简单属性运算符 有相同的目的,但具有更多的可配置选项。

属性文档

别名 : string

运算符的别名。这允许将此实例用作过滤器中其他操作的运算符。


浏览路径 : list<OpcUaNodeId>

指向包含属性的节点的浏览路径。

import QtOpcUa as QtOpcUa

QtOpcUa.AttributeOperand {
    ...
    browsePath: [
        QtOpcUa.NodeId {
            identifier: "Message"
            ns: "http://opcfoundation.org/UA/"
         }
         ...
    ]
}

索引范围 : string

用于标识属性值单个值或属性的值子集的索引范围字符串。

import QtOpcUa as QtOpcUa

QtOpcUa.AttributeOperand {
    ...
    indexRange: "0:2"
}

节点属性 : Constants.NodeAttribute

指向 浏览路径 的节点的属性。默认值为 Constants.NodeAttribute.Value

import QtOpcUa as QtOpcUa

QtOpcUa.AttributeOperand {
    ...
    nodeAttribute: QtOpcUa.Constants.NodeAttribute.Value
}

类型 ID : string

类型定义节点的节点 ID。运算符将是该类型或其子类型。

import QtOpcUa as QtOpcUa

QtOpcUa.AttributeOperand {
    ...
    typeId: "ns=0;i=2041"
}

© 2024 Qt 公司 Ltd. 内含的文档贡献的版权为各自所有者的版权。本提供的文档依据 GNU 自由文档许可证版本 1.3 的条款发布,由自由软件基金会发布。Qt 和相应的标志是芬兰及/或世界各地的 Qt 公司 Ltd. 的 商标。所有其他商标均为各自所有者的财产。